First, I saw the nutritionist - she wants me to add 1/2 cup of veggies to my lunch and dinner -- and add 1 fruit a day. Hmmm. I will have to figure out how to make that happen. I have been militant on following the "3 meals, one cup at a meal, starting with protein first" rule. In other words, in the four weeks post surgery I have not had much veggies, fruits at all - just protein like fish, greek yogurt, dark meat chicken. That is why I have lost just shy of 13 lbs. since surgery! I also need to add some olive oil to my veggies, as I am getting almost no fats in my diet at all.
She also said to up my calories (I try to average 700 - 800 calories a day, all protein mostly, with 70-90 grams of protein daily). When she said the goal is 1300 - 1500 calories I gasped and said, No Way that is happening! LOL.
I then saw my Dr. who is tickled pink at my progress. He said to keep on doing what I am doing, but NOT to increase my calories. He has a band, too, by the way. He said that he lives on 800 calories a day because it is ALL nutritious, (protein) no empty calories at all -- and says I am doing things perfectly. He agrees to add in the veggies/1 fruit tho and the olive oil.
The fill was, um, interesting. The Dr. does not use the fluoroscope -- he positions his ports in an uncommon place -- just to the right of the belly button. Then again, he only uses 2 laparoscopic incisions, as well, instead of the 4 or 5 the other surgeons use. So he said, "you will feel a wee pinch" and yes, I did, but it was totally okay. I think he put in a 3cc fill. As I had lost quite a bit during the post-op phase there was no need to be more aggressive in this first fill.
